Data Sources
The dashboard is built on three tables:
-
bl_competitor_prices— current competitor prices -
bl_product_price_position— aggregates (min/max/average of competitors, our rank) -
b_catalog_price— our current prices
Data in the aggregate table is updated by an agent after each competitor price synchronization. To speed up queries, we add indexes on product_id, rank, and updated_at fields. SQL optimization allows processing catalogs up to 1 million products without noticeable delays. For catalogs over 500,000 SKUs, we additionally set up table partitioning and tagged caching via Bitrix Cache.
Why a Heat Map by Sections Is Key to Quick Diagnosis
Instead of scrolling through endless products, the manager immediately sees which catalog section is "on fire". We generate a map: green (>70% in 1st place), yellow (50–70%), red (<50%). This cuts analysis time by 10x compared to manual checking.
// Query for section aggregates $sectionStats = \Bitrix\Main\Application::getConnection()->query(" SELECT s.NAME as section_name, COUNT(*) as total_products, COUNT(CASE WHEN ppp.rank = 1 THEN 1 END) as on_first_place, ROUND(AVG(ppp.rank), 1) as avg_rank, COUNT(CASE WHEN ppp.our_price > ppp.min_comp THEN 1 END) as losing_count FROM bl_product_price_position ppp JOIN b_iblock_element ie ON ie.ID = ppp.product_id JOIN b_iblock_section s ON s.ID = ie.IBLOCK_SECTION_ID GROUP BY s.ID, s.NAME ORDER BY losing_count DESC ")->fetchAll(); What Metrics Does the Dashboard Show?
Price Position — product distribution by rank:
SELECT rank, COUNT(*) as product_count FROM bl_product_price_position WHERE updated_at > NOW() - INTERVAL '24 hours' GROUP BY rank ORDER BY rank; Displayed as a bar chart: "1st place — 34 products, 2nd place — 87, 3rd place — 124..." Products Where We Are More Expensive Than the Minimum Competitor Price:
SELECT ie.ID, ie.NAME, ppp.our_price, ppp.min_comp as competitor_min, ROUND((ppp.our_price - ppp.min_comp) / ppp.min_comp * 100, 1) as diff_pct, ppp.rank FROM bl_product_price_position ppp JOIN b_iblock_element ie ON ie.ID = ppp.product_id WHERE ppp.our_price > ppp.min_comp AND ppp.min_comp > 0 ORDER BY diff_pct DESC LIMIT 50; Lost Revenue (estimate):
SELECT SUM( (ppp.our_price - ppp.min_comp) / ppp.our_price * oe.order_count * ppp.our_price ) as estimated_lost_revenue FROM bl_product_price_position ppp JOIN ( SELECT product_id, COUNT(DISTINCT order_id) as order_count FROM b_sale_basket WHERE date_insert > NOW() - INTERVAL '30 days' GROUP BY product_id ) oe ON oe.product_id = ppp.product_id WHERE ppp.our_price > ppp.min_comp; How to Update Data Without Reloading?
The "Refresh Data" button triggers an AJAX request to the backend, which synchronizes data with the price source and recalculates aggregates. The interface remains responsive — no F5.
document.getElementById('refresh-btn').addEventListener('click', function() { this.disabled = true; fetch('/bitrix/services/main/ajax.php?action=PriceDashboard:refresh', { method: 'POST', headers: {'X-Bitrix-Csrf-Token': BX.bitrix_sessid()} }) .then(r => r.json()) .then(data => { if (data.status === 'ok') location.reload(); }); }); Dashboard Page Structure
The page at /bitrix/admin/price_dashboard.php consists of three blocks: Top block — summary KPIs:
- Total products under monitoring: N
- Of which more expensive than competitors: N (XX%)
- Average price position: X.X place
- Products in 1st place: N
Middle block — heat map by catalog sections (described above). Bottom block — table of problematic products with columns:
| Product | Art | Our Price | Min Competitor | Difference | Rank | [Change Price] |
|---|
The "Change Price" button — inline editing with saving via AJAX into b_catalog_price. Upon saving, the bl_price_change_log logs who changed, when, from which price, to which price.
Details of Inline Editing Implementation
For inline editing, we use the `bitrix:main.ui.grid` component with a custom action. After changing the price, a request is sent to `/bitrix/services/main/ajax.php?action=PriceDashboard:updatePrice` which validates data, writes to `b_catalog_price` and the log. If the price goes out of allowable limits, the user receives an error message.Work Process

Export to Excel
The "Export to Excel" button generates a report via \PhpOffice\PhpSpreadsheet: all products with competitor prices in separate columns (each competitor is a separate column), our price, position, recommended price (if a repricer is configured).

Common Mistakes When Implementing a Dashboard
Ignoring indexes. Without proper indexes (especially on product_id and rank), queries on a catalog of 100,000 products can take minutes. We always check EXPLAIN and add composite indexes.
Synchronization during peak load. Updating aggregates via agent once an hour is usually safe, but if parsing runs during active manager work, it's better to shift the schedule to night or use a job queue.
Lack of change logging. Without the bl_price_change_log, it's impossible to track who changed prices and when. This is critical for reports and audits.
